Output c8f70ad30a775de29eb0daf0173f3e256689755f981e24440f165fbe4c04a3f8:25

value
5543987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c078c0bdc94784999b9b7203959fe825aaa4dbd OP_EQUAL
address
3MkRd8D48tx8Bt1H4XAGM9AxBRwDuG6YRB
transaction
c8f70ad30a775de29eb0daf0173f3e256689755f981e24440f165fbe4c04a3f8
confirmations
42597
spent
true